About This Item

Guelph, Ont: The Gummer Press. Very Good+. 1924. Hardcover. Blue Hardcovers, gilt titles to the spine. Very Good+, a sound binding, a note to the front end paper, otherwise clean, unmarked pages. Black & white photographs through the book. "With many biographical sketches of those worthies who in the early pioneer days and afterwards established and maintained it; and most of whom rest in its hallowed ground. "; 12mo 7" - 7½" tall; 304 pages .
